Why is the cheapest premium not always the best plan?

A $0 premium plan might have high copays and drug costs. A plan with a $50 premium might save you $2,000/year on medications. We calculate the total.

What is IRMAA?

Income-Related Monthly Adjustment Amount — a surcharge on Part B and D premiums if your income exceeds certain thresholds.
